Nokia Networks and du, the Middle East’s fastest-growing telecom service provider, are showing the possibilities of 5G systems for future ultra-broadband and critical machine-type communication for the Internet of Things (IoT) and smart city applications.

The 5G radio demonstration at GITEX* Technology Week features for the first time in the Middle East live, ultra high-speed communications of up to 10 Gbps over the air in the promising mmWave band.

The two companies today signed an MoU on a set of common objectives for the development and evolution of 5G and IoT.

The agreement was signed by Farid Faraidooni, Chief Operations Officer at du, and Danny Atme, Head of Market Unit, Lower Gulf, Iran and Pakistan (LGIP), Nokia Networks, in the presence of other senior officials.
 
5G will drive growth in many industry sectors
Network speeds as high as 10 Gbps and with extremely low latency are a driving force for new applications that use massive broadband capabilities.

5G will be the platform to enable growth with many smart city use cases, from IT to automotive, manufacturing, healthcare, agriculture and entertainment.

The extremely fast broadband speed can offer users enough capacity wherever they go without a drop in speed or connection.

They can, for example, download a full-length HD video in a matter of seconds. Augmented and virtual reality services will be available at your fingertips.
 
Nokia Networks and du pave the way for 5G:
The 5G system being demonstrated by du and Nokia Networks uses very high bandwidth, smart antennas, and next generation multi-carrier modulation to achieve ultra low latency and impressive peak data rates of 10 Gbps.

This 5G radio proof-of-concept was developed in cooperation with National Instruments (NI).
In the scope of the MoU, the parties agree to leverage their combined expertise and enhance cooperation and testing of future-ready 5G technology.

The MoU will also include collaboration and consulting in terms of the introduction and trial of Nokia Networks small cells, Centralized RAN, multi-vendor Self-Organizing Networks (SON) and IoT as well as the evolution to telco cloud and Heterogeneous Networks (HetNets).

Nigerian Communications Commission (NCC) and Central Bank of Nigeria (CBN) have finalized a consumer protection framework to swiftly resolve complaints from failed airtime and data purchases caused by network outages, system errors, or user mistakes.

NCC, CBN Unveil Refund Framework for Failed Airtime, Data Transactions

NCC, CBN

Developed after months of consultations with Mobile Network Operators (MNOs), Value Added Service (VAS) providers, Deposit Money Banks (DMBs), and other stakeholders, the framework responds to surging reports of debits without service delivery and prolonged resolution delays.

It unites telecom and financial sectors by pinpointing root causes—like debits without service credits—and enforces a Service Level Agreement (SLA) defining roles for all parties in transactions and refunds.

Key provisions include refunds within 30 seconds for debited but undelivered airtime or data (extendable to 24 hours for pending cases), mandatory SMS notifications on transaction status, and remedies for errors such as recharges to ported numbers, wrong purchases, or misdirected transactions.

NCC Consumer Affairs Director, Mrs. Freda Bruce-Bennett, highlighted a new Central Monitoring Dashboard, co-hosted by NCC and CBN, for real-time tracking of failures, culprits, refunds, and SLA violations.

“Failed top-ups are among the top three consumer complaints. True to our mandate, we prioritized a rapid solution,” she stated.

Bruce-Bennett thanked stakeholders, especially CBN leadership, noting that MNOs and banks have already refunded over N10 billion pending formal approval.

Implementation begins March 1, 2026, following regulator approvals and technical integrations by MNOs, VAS providers, and DMBs.

National Agency for Science and Engineering Infrastructure (NASENI) has announced the launch of an Inter-Agency Innovation Competition and Awards to stimulate creativity and technological advancement among Ministries, Departments and Agencies (MDAs) of the Federal Government.

NASENI Launches Inter-Agency Innovation Competition for MDAs

NASENI

In a statement issued on Wednesday in Abuja, NASENI said the initiative was designed to harness innovative ideas from public servants that can drive indigenous industrialization, job creation and national progress.

According to the agency, the competition will provide a platform for MDAs to propose solutions in critical sectors such as health, agriculture, education and infrastructure, leveraging science and technology to improve public service delivery and enhance the quality of life for Nigerians.

“The competition seeks to promote collaboration and creativity among MDAs while addressing pressing national challenges through innovation,” the statement said.

NASENI urged interested MDAs to submit their entries through its innovation portal at naseni.gov.ng/innovation.

The agency reiterated its statutory mission “to develop and maintain a dynamic infrastructure to drive Nigeria’s indigenous industrialization, job creation and national progress,” adding that the competition would further strengthen efforts to unlock the nation’s potential through science and technology.

Users of satellite internet service provider Starlink in Nigeria are being required to complete a biometric Know Your Customer (KYC) process as a precondition to continue enjoying their services, according to .biometricupdate.

Mandatory Biometric Verification for Starlink Users in Nigeria Begins

According to local reports, more than 66,000 Starlink subscribers in the country had a December 31 ultimatum from the Nigerian Communications Commission (NCC) to complete the biometric verification or have their connection discontinued.

The process essentially entails linking a Starlkink account with the subscriber’s national digital ID.

The NCC, which is Nigeria’s telecoms industry regulator, is said to have first issued the directive in August last year, setting a three-month deadline which was to elapse on November 19, TechCabal reports.

The body however later extended it to December 31 after consultations with industry stakeholders. The internet account-NIN linkage, the NCC said, is to enhance identity verification and strengthen security within the country’s telecoms space.

Just a few days to the December 31 deadline, Starlink’s Nigeria office sent an email to its subscribers reminding them of the KYC requirement, and warned that all those who fail to comply would be disconnected.

And that once disconnected, reconnection would depend on network capacity in the concerned area.

The service provider said in its email that the process takes less than two minutes and users can complete it by logging in to their account via an app.

One user, quoted by TechCabal, said one needs to upload their selfie biometrics, provide their national identification number (NIN) and then give their consent for the account to be linked to their ID information.

Starlink’s internet service is present in about 155 countries with nine million users, as of 2025. Its growth in Nigeria is said to be rapid, making it the second largest internet service provider in the country, according to The Traffic.

Biometric identification for Starlink subscribers could become a continent-wide trend given that some countries have expressed reservations in opening up their internet space to the company over security concerns.

There’ve been fears that jihadists in countries like Mali and Nigeria may have exploited Starlink terminals to coordinate terror operations, and cybersecurity experts have also warned of risks related to weak regulation, digital sovereignty and data breaches.

The requirement for Starlink internet users to have their accounts linked with the NIN is similar to the SIM-NIN linkage policy which the Nigerian government battled to implement for many years, with many deadline extensions.

In October last year, the NCC, which is was at the forefront of the policy implementation, announced that all active SIM cards across all network providers had complied with the directive which was issued in 2020.

The idea, the federal government argued, was to strengthen security and curb criminality such as kidnappings which are aided and abetted by improperly identified mobile phone numbers.
